A record-breaking year in skydiving saw multiple world records set worldwide, including a 1,000th jump by 86-year-old Kim Knor.
The U.S. Parachute Association marked a record-breaking year in skydiving, with 86-year-old Kim Knor earning USPA Gold Wings after her 1,000th jump, started in 1959.
Over 26,700 skydives occurred on World Skydiving Day.
At Jump Florida, 104 skydivers from 20 countries broke the canopy formation record.
Chicago’s 174 elite skydivers set a head-down freefall record, while a U.S. all-female wingsuit team made history in the Czech Republic.
A tandem couple broke the Guinness record with 108 jumps in 24 hours.
Sebastian Alvarez Orellana set three wingsuit speed records in Tennessee.
The U.S. Parachute Team won 16 medals and established three world records at the FAI World Cups.
Over 4,000 skydivers earned their USPA A License, and more than 500 competed in the 2025 National Championships.
